Design Elements and Principles
These include the use of design elements such as point, line, shape, colour, tone, texture, form and type, and principles such as balance, contrast, scale hierarchy, cropping, proportion, figure-ground and pattern..

What is Visual Communication Design (VCD)? Visual communication design is a creative process that combines the visual arts and technology to communicate ideas.
The visual communication field is focused on communicating with clients and customers through any visual means available..
